Frequently asked questions about Bakewell, Derbyshire

What is the average price in Bakewell, Derbyshire?

The average price in Bakewell, Derbyshire is currently £370,550. That's 23.2% higher than the national average of £284,464. Mouseprice is currently listing 89 properties for rent in Bakewell, Derbyshire.

What is the rental price in Bakewell, Derbyshire?

The current average rental price in Bakewell, Derbyshire is £900 per month. Mouseprice is currently listing 52 properties to rent in Bakewell, Derbyshire.

What schools are there in Bakewell, Derbyshire?

Nearby schools in Bakewell, Derbyshire include Bakewell CofE Infant School, St Anne's CofE Primary School, Monyash CofE Primary School, Bakewell Methodist Junior School, Longstone CofE Primary School

What stations are there in Bakewell, Derbyshire?

Nearby stations in Bakewell, Derbyshire include Grindleford Station, Matlock Station, Hathersage Station, Matlock Bath Station, Bamford Station.
